Harmonic Minor
w h w w h + h
Harmonic minor is a natural minor scale with a sharped 7th note. This makes the 7th note the leading tone, giving stronger tonality to the scale. In particular, it gives stronger tension to the Dominant (V) chord to resolve to the Tonic (i). Its whole-half pa{{tt|tt}}ern pattern is (w h w w h w+h h).
Its diatonic chords are i, ii{{dim}}, III+, iv, V, VI, vii{{dim}}.
